Transaction e3e94ce54d9a190ab59fc0203c9ad49f28743da8158b91250daf76c3c482c8fa

1 Input
2 Outputs
  • e3e94ce54d9a190ab59fc0203c9ad49f28743da8158b91250daf76c3c482c8fa:0
  • value  584360
    address  39aa4pKvLrb7jSTXsptRvbABAaLuD85twn
  • e3e94ce54d9a190ab59fc0203c9ad49f28743da8158b91250daf76c3c482c8fa:1
  • value  2508957
    address  18hc9T4W1toTxAS8TuWSH7yKKUtHbAnm6B